The living room is one of the most heavily-trafficked spaces in the house. And when it comes to splashing a new colour on your walls, there are a few ways to go about it. First, you need to think about what type of atmosphere you want to create. Are you after something warm and inviting? A cosy space with a bit of colour? Or somewhere that’s a little bit moodier than the other rooms in your house? Somewhere to entertain friends and have a good time?

While it makes sense for you to stick with something long-lasting and neutral, don’t be afraid to step outside the lines and spice things up. To help you decide on the direction to go for, here are some of our favourite shades:
